Abstract
A power generation device and method using organic working fluid for circulation without pump and valve are invented, the principle is able to be called flash jet natural cycle. The flash injection tube, the magnetic sphere motion tube and the storage tank are connected to form the main loop. The finned tube and the storage tank are connected to form the cooling loop. The working fluid is heated in the flash injection tube by low-temperature heat source, and is cooled in the finned tube by air or water. The gravity and flash force jointly drive the flash jet natural cycle. The lower magnetic ball acts as a one-way valve for supplying liquid to the flash injection tube. The upper magnetic ball acts as a valve and a rotor driven by the flash force and gravity to move linearly and produce electricity.

(8) Preferably, the main loop is filled with the organic working fluid with low boiling point which is generally Freon working fluid and Alkane working fluid, such as R124, R245fa, R134a, R600a and N-pentane. These working fluids have a critical temperature in a range of 100° C. to 200° C. and a critical pressure in a range of 3.5 MPa to 4.1 MPa, which matches the heat source of the power generation device in temperature to perform conversion of heat-into-power at low temperature, and the organic working fluid has low requirement on the pressure bearing capacity of the power generation device. Moreover, the organic working fluid has characteristics of low latent heat and high density, which reduces the irreversible loss in the thermal process and makes the structure of the device more compact. From the perspective of safety performance, system efficiency, and economic performance, the organic working fluid has better thermodynamic and environmental protection characteristics than commonly used natural substances such as NH.sub.3 and CO.sub.2.
(9) Preferably, both the lower nozzle and the upper nozzle are converging-diverging nozzles. The working fluid evaporates from a saturated liquid state to a gas-liquid two-phase state while flowing through the throat of the converging-diverging nozzle. The process of evaporating is different from the traditional organic Rankine cycle, in which the working fluid evaporates from the saturated liquid state to a saturated or superheated steam state. The process in the flash jet natural cycle avoids the isothermal boiling process, so that heat is more effectively transferred from the heat source to the working fluid and irreversible loss is reduced.
(10) Preferably, both the upper magnetic sphere 8 and the lower magnetic sphere 6 are neodymium iron boron magnetic spheres, whose working temperature is up to 200° C., texture is hard, performance is stable, and cost performance is very good. Neodymium iron boron magnetic materials make the components more compact and reduce the scale of the device. At the same time, under the condition of the same geometric size, the stronger the magnetic field strength, the higher the efficiency of the power generation device.
(11) Preferably, the finned tube 10 increases heat exchange by increasing the heat exchange area, so that the heat exchange efficiency is increased. It is able to be cooled by air or water.

(13) A working process of the power generation device using organic working fluid for circulation without pump and valve comprises the steps of:
(14) (1) vacuumizing the main loop and filling the main loop with the organic working fluid, wherein in an initial state, as shown in
(15) (2) starting heating, wherein the lower nozzle 5 and the upper nozzle 7 are respectively installed at a lower end and an upper end of the flash injection tube 1, the lower magnetic sphere 6 and the upper magnetic sphere 8 are respectively located at the lower nozzle 5 and the upper nozzle 7, so as to form a relatively constant volume;
(16) (3) increasing temperature and pressure of a part of the working fluid in the flash injection tube with the heat source 11 during heating; the part of the working fluid in the flash injection tube 1 pushing away the upper magnetic sphere 8 when the pressure overcomes gravity of the upper magnetic sphere 8 and a part of the working fluid in the magnetic sphere motion tube 2, as shown in
(17) (4) in a very short (millisecond) time, the overheated working fluid undergoing a phase transition and producing a large number of bubbles, resulting in rapid gasification, as shown in
(18) (5) the bubbles expanding rapidly until bursting, wherein the expansion and bursting process (flashing) produces a strong flash force to push the upper magnetic sphere 8 to eject upwardly, as shown in
(19) (6) the upper magnetic sphere falling back to an initial position under an action of gravity when a velocity of the part of the working fluid in the magnetic sphere motion tube 2 is decreased through the conical expansion part 9 and the gas-phase rises up and flows to the storage tank, wherein the conical expansion part 9 is provided at the upper end of the magnetic sphere motion tube 2 away from the flash injection tube 1, which avoids the upper magnetic sphere 8 flowing into the storage tank 3 with the working fluid; during the process of the upper magnetic sphere falling back, the working fluid in the main loop flows into the flash injection tube 1 from the storage tank 3 again under the action of gravity; and at the same time, the lower magnetic sphere 6 acts as a one-way valve and is pushed upwardly by the action of the working fluid, as shown in
(20) (7) when the flash injection tube 1 is filled with the saturated liquid at room temperature, repeating the steps (3) to (6).
(21) The steps of (3) to (7) is defined as a complete cycle of the power generation device. As the upper magnetic sphere 8 reciprocates linearly each time, a pulsed current is generated in the linear generator coil 12, as shown in
